初学者一枚,写了一个猜拳游戏,还有待完善的地方,加油!
#coding=utf-8
import random
print("欢迎来到猜拳游戏,请按照提示输入您的选择!")
print("0代表剪刀,1代表石头,2代表布,输入3结束游戏")
while(1):
num = input("请输入你的选择:")
if (num!="0")&(num!="1")&(num!="2")&(num!="3"):
print("请输入正确的代号!")
continue
elif(num =="0"):
sum = random.randint(0, 2)
if(sum==0):
print("你的选择是:剪刀!\n系统的选择是:剪刀!竟然是平局! ")
continue
elif(sum==1):
print("你的选择是:剪刀!\n系统的选择是:石头!你输了菜鸡! ")
continue
else:
print("你的选择是:剪刀!\n系统的选择是:布!大神你好厉害! ")
continue
elif(num =="1"):
sum = random.randint(0, 2)
if(sum==0):
print("你的选择是:石头!\n系统的选择是:剪刀!大神你好厉害! ")
continue
elif(sum==1):
print("你的选择是:石头!\n系统的选择是:石头!竟然是平局! ")
continue
else:
print("你的选择是:石头!\n系统的选择是:布!你输了菜鸡! ")
continue
elif(num =="2"):
sum = random.randint(0, 2)
if(sum==0):
print("你的选择是:布!\n系统的选择是:剪刀!你输了菜鸡! ")
continue
elif(sum==1):
print("你的选择是:布!\n系统的选择是:石头!大神你好厉害! ")
continue
else:
print("你的选择是:布!\n系统的选择是:布!竟然是平局! ")
continue
else:
print("你选择了结束游戏,再见!")
break